Kenyan actress Jackie Matubia has broken her silence on the real reasons behind her painful split from fellow actor and baby daddy, Blessing Lung’aho. In a deeply emotional and candid interview, Jackie detailed how she carried the weight of their relationship alone—financially, emotionally, and as a parent.
Jackie revealed that from the start of her second pregnancy, the signs were already there. She described feeling overwhelmed and unsure when she found out she was pregnant with her second daughter, Zendaya. At the time, she wasn’t ready to become a mother again and even considered terminating the pregnancy. However, after a heart-to-heart with her mother, who encouraged her to trust in God’s provision, she decided to keep the baby.
Blessing, she said, convinced her to go through with the pregnancy despite his unstable financial situation. The couple decided to move in together in hopes of managing their strained finances. According to Jackie, Blessing moved into her house under the agreement that he would cover the rent while she took care of everything else. She was even willing to use her brand and influence to help build his presence on social media, hoping they could grow together.
But things didn’t go as planned.
During her pregnancy, Jackie started noticing red flags. She claims Blessing would lie about not getting paid for gigs, even those that were visibly successful. Living under the same roof, it became harder for her to ignore the inconsistencies in his stories. The actress said the turning point came when she was in the labour room—alone. That moment of solitude was the first hint that she was about to become a single mother in more ways than one.
After giving birth, Jackie returned home only to face more disappointment. She said Blessing’s lack of support became unbearable. From asking for money to refill the cooking gas to failing to contribute to household needs, the burden was all on her. At one point, she realised if she didn’t send money, her firstborn child would sleep hungry.
Jackie was clear—it wasn’t about the money. It was about his unwillingness to care. What broke her spirit was recognising that he simply did not prioritize her or the children. She reflected on how she had clung to the hope that things would improve, but eventually, she accepted that she was the only one invested in their family’s future.
Rumours had long swirled that Jackie had kicked Blessing out of her house, and while she didn’t confirm that directly, her account suggests she reached a breaking point and called it quits. She now says she feels lighter and more focused after walking away from a relationship that left her emotionally drained.
